Comprehension Strategies for Middle and Upper Grades Grades 4-12
This online course for teachers begins by providing educators with an overview of why essential learning targets should be used in tandem with state standards. The course then provides teachers with excellent strategies designed to boost both comprehension and retention. Teachers will learn successful comprehension-building strategies such as DRTA, SQ3R, and close reading. Teachers will also learn tools and techniques to help students learn how to infer, draw conclusions, and summarize. Teachers will receive resources that can be used to teach students about the different text structures and patterns of organization, and how they can use that information to improve their comprehension. Guided comprehension strategies will also be explored. Teachers will also learn how to conduct quick assessments so that they can identify struggling readers more quickly, which gives them the opportunity to offer the necessary support(s) to help those students find success. Teachers will also be presented with ways in which students can perform their own self-assessment, so that they learn how to discover when their comprehension is off track. Finally, teachers will learn how to help build students’ vocabulary to better improve comprehension skills. |
